What will you do? Taking ownership of an automated CNC machine that will cut/shape materials Machine setup/load correct tooling, secure material onto machine bed Enter Data into computer Start Machine and Monitor the process Adjust feed and speed Quality checks using calipers, rulers and tape measure Make small adjustments Solve problems by diagnosing issues Meet company-wide continuous improvement goals. Communicate effectively with coworkers Maintain a safe, clean, and organized work area ensuring with OSHA standards. What's in it for you? What they do
A Machinist builds and repairs precisely detailed and sized metal parts used in a variety of tools and appliances. Builds parts following a blueprint or creates original designs.
